About Harneet Kaur Walia, MD
Harneet Walia, M.D., FAASM, is the medical director of sleep medicine at Baptist Health Miami Cardiac & Vascular Institute and chief of clinical transformation for Baptist Health. She is also a professor at Florida International University Herbert Wertheim College of Medicine. Dr. Walia joined Baptist Health in January 2021 from Cleveland Clinic, Ohio.
She is a national thought leader and has contributed substantially to mentorship and outreach. She has presented on more than 100 international and national platforms and in media relations to raise awareness of sleep disorders. Dr. Walia has led numerous clinical trials and real-world research projects on sleep apnea treatment, including upper airway stimulation and health outcomes, ranging from patient-reported outcomes to cardiometabolic disorders. She and her team have demonstrated that improving sleep disorders can improve patients’ quality of life, depressive symptoms and insomnia symptoms, and have garnered various national awards. Her research has also shown that obstructive sleep apnea is associated with recalcitrant blood pressure and that treatment can improve blood pressure. Her research has been published in several high-impact, peer-reviewed journals such as CHEST, JAMA Otolaryngology and Journal of Clinical Sleep Medicine. She serves on numerous local and national committees for sleep medicine.
